An education assessment provider is seeking GCE Business Studies Examiners in the Greater London area to mark candidates' responses according to a defined mark scheme. This role allows for marking from home using ePEN, requiring a strong subject knowledge and teaching background.
Qualified candidates will need to ensure accuracy and consistency in marking, while adhering to strict deadlines. The marking period is from May to July, with required training taking place in May and June.
